
Final Volume in Young Indiana Jones coming in April
A little over three weeks before the release of "Indiana Jones and the Kingdom of the Crystal Skull," George Lucas is releasing a new DVD collection of "The Adventures of Young Indiana Jones," on April 29.
"The Adventures of Young Indiana Jones: The Years of Change" DVD, will include 30 documentaries, talking about the history of where the young Indy got his inspiration and insight.
“This is a different side to Indiana Jones and shows the academic roots behind his affinity for adventure,” said Lucas. “The hero we know as ‘Indiana’ is first and foremost Dr. Jones, a man whose love for history and thirst for knowledge started when he was young, proving that learning about the world can lead to incredible things.”
Lucas says this will be the final volume, in the three-volume set, which will then contain 94 documentaries, along with 22 feature-length movies. Interactive games and a interactive timeline will also be included with the full set.
This final set will have 10 dvd discs crammed full of entertainment, with seven full episodes, along with the 30 documentaries mentioned above.
The highly regarded documentaries were produced over a four-year period by former CBS News producer David Schneider. “It has been an honor to help realize George’s vision for the Young Indy DVDs as an in-depth exploration of history with real-life facts that spark viewers’ curiosity and inspire them to learn even more,” Schneider said. “This set offers more of everything that Indiana Jones fans love: more action, more excitement and more historical information to truly bring the past to life.”
Releasing the set is Lucasfilm Ltd., Parmount Home Entertainment and CBS Home Entertainment.
Indiana Jones and the Kingdom of the Crystal Skull will be released May 22.
